Injured WWE superstar Finn Balor is one step closer to returning to Monday Night RAW to reclaim his Universal Championship belt.

On Wednesday, the Demon King returned to the ring during a WWE NXT taping in Florida.

While Balor's appearance itself wasn't that much of a surprise, thanks to head's up tweet from Triple H, no one could have expected what transpired when Balor's music hit during a match between a banged-up Shinsuke Nakamura, NXT Champion Bobby Roode and Andrade "Cien" Almas.




Balor, who has been out of action since suffering a serious shoulder injury in August, told the crowd that he still is not medically cleared to compete. But apparently, that didn't matter and the Demon King didn't miss a beat as he helped Nakamura fight off an overzealous Roode and Almas.

After the show, Balor tweeted about his return to the Gold Circle of NXT, where he spent nearly two years making a name for himself in WWE.

The 35-year-old Balor is expected to return to RAW in the coming weeks and has been advertised to appear at upcoming WWE house shows beginning in early March.
